Forensic Inspection

In cases where a potential issue is identified within the structure, such as moisture intrusion or another concern, the inspector may need to take further investigative steps to accurately locate and assess the problem. To achieve this, the inspector will use specialized tools such as a drill, saw, or other appropriate equipment to carefully open the suspect area of the structure. This process allows the inspector to pin-point the exact source of the moisture or other underlying issue, providing a more precise diagnosis that is crucial for effective remediation.


It’s important to note that while the inspector is skilled in identifying and diagnosing issues within the structure, their role does not extend to replacing or repairing building materials such as drywall, stucco, or other components that may be affected during the inspection process. Homeowners will need to arrange for any necessary repairs or replacements through a qualified contractor following the inspection.


This more invasive level of inspection is offered as an additional service and carries an extra fee. However, this investment can be invaluable in uncovering hidden problems that, if left undetected, could lead to more significant damage and costly repairs in the future. By choosing this service, homeowners gain deeper insights into the condition of their property, enabling them to make informed decisions about necessary repairs and maintenance.
